My wife and I had a table at the Wisconsin Traditional Archers banquet this late winter. I told her that the first 7/8 year old kid that came around I was going to give them the choice between a Bear or Shakespeare glass bow with a old Bear back quiver with some blunted woodies for one US DOLLAR. So here here comes and the smile on his face told the story! One month later my best friend Mike did the same at a waterfowl decoy show with the same response. The kid got his first decoy for his rig. Lots of fun and maybe a way to help them into a lifetime in the outdoor sports.
